首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如果pandas .to_csv包含的字符超过32,767个,那么它是否可以正确导出单元(没有数据丢失)?

如果pandas .to_csv包含的字符超过32,767个,它可能无法正确导出单元,并且可能会导致数据丢失。

这是因为CSV文件格式有一些限制,其中一个限制是每个单元格的字符数不能超过32,767个。如果超过这个限制,导出的CSV文件可能无法被其他程序正确读取或解析,导致数据丢失或格式错误。

为了避免这个问题,可以考虑以下解决方案:

  1. 分割数据:将数据分割成多个较小的部分,每个部分都包含不超过32,767个字符。然后分别导出这些部分,并在需要时进行合并。
  2. 使用其他文件格式:考虑使用其他支持更大字符数的文件格式,如Excel (.xlsx)或数据库文件。这些格式通常可以处理更大的数据量。
  3. 压缩数据:如果数据量太大,可以考虑使用数据压缩技术,如gzip或zip,将数据压缩后再导出。

需要注意的是,以上解决方案可能会增加数据处理的复杂性和导出时间。因此,在处理大量数据时,建议提前评估数据量和需求,并选择适当的导出方法和文件格式。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):https://cloud.tencent.com/product/cos
  • 腾讯云云数据库 MySQL: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云云数据库 PostgreSQL:https://cloud.tencent.com/product/cdb_postgresql
  • 腾讯云云数据库 MongoDB:https://cloud.tencent.com/product/cdb_mongodb
  • 腾讯云云数据库 MariaDB:https://cloud.tencent.com/product/cdb_mariadb
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Python数据分析数据导入和导出

pandas导入JSON数据 read_json() read_json函数是一读取JSON文件函数。作用是将指定JSON文件加载到内存中并将其解析成Python对象。...注意事项: 读取JSON文件必须存在并且格式正确,否则函数将会抛出异常。 JSON文件可以包含不同类型数据,如字符串、数字、布尔值、列表、字典等。...参数和用法与read_csv方法类似。 read_table read_table函数是pandas库中函数,用于将一表格文件读入为一DataFrame对象。...na_values:一列表或字符串,用于指定需要识别为缺失值特殊字符串。 返回值: 如果HTML文件中只有一表格,则返回一DataFrame对象。...如果HTML文件中有多个表格,则返回一包含所有表格列表,每个表格都以DataFrame对象形式存储在列表中。

14510

pandas 入门 1 :数据创建和绘制

我们基本上完成了数据创建。现在将使用pandas库将此数据导出到csv文件中。 df将是一 DataFrame对象。...可以将文件命名为births1880.csv。函数to_csv将用于导出文件。除非另有指明,否则文件将保存在运行环境下相同位置。 df.to_csv? 我们将使用唯一参数是索引和标头。...read_csv处理第一记录在CSV文件中为头名。这显然是不正确,因为csv文件没有为我们提供标题名称。...此时名称列无关紧要,因为很可能只是由字母数字字符串(婴儿名称)组成。本专栏中可能存在不良数据,但在此分析时我们不会担心这一点。在出生栏应该只包含代表出生在一特定年份具有特定名称婴儿数目的整数。...我们可以检查所有数据是否都是数据类型整数。将此列数据类型设置为float是没有意义。在此分析中,我不担心任何可能异常值。

6.1K10

python数据分析——数据分析数据导入和导出

数据分析数据导入和导出 前言 数据分析数据导入和导出数据分析流程中至关重要环节,它们直接影响到数据分析准确性和效率。...sheet_name参数:该参数用于指定导入Excel文件中哪一sheet,如果不填写这个参数,则默认导入第一sheet。...参数和用法与read_csv方法类似。 1.5导入(爬取)网络数据 在Python数据分析中,除了可以导入文件和数据库中数据,还有一类非常重要数据就是网络数据。...二、输出数据 2.1CSV格式数据输出 【例】导入sales.csv文件中前10行数据,并将其导出为sales_new.csv文件。 关键技术: pandasto_csv方法。...对于Pandas库中to_excel()方法,有下列参数说明: sheet_name:字符串,默认值为"Sheet1",指包含DataFrame数据名称。

11510

pandas.DataFrame.to_csv函数入门

如果你还没有安装pandas库,可以使用以下命令进行安装:plaintextCopy codepip install pandas安装完成后,我们可以开始使用pandas.DataFrame.to_csv...doublequote:指定在引用字符中使用双引号时,是否将双引号作为两连续双引号来处理。escapechar:指定在引用字符中使用引号字符转义字符。...因为该函数没有提供对于文件写入同步机制,所以同时向同一文件写入数据可能会导致数据覆盖或错乱问题。...可移植性:​​to_csv​​函数默认使用逗号作为字段分隔符,但某些情况下,数据中可能包含逗号或其他特殊字符,这样就会破坏CSV文件结构。...虽然​​to_csv​​函数存在一些缺点,但在很多场景下仍然是保存数据到CSV格式常用方法。在实际应用中,我们可以根据具体需求和数据特点选择不同保存方式,以满足数据处理和分析要求。

59330

Python与Excel协同应用初学者指南

考虑使用Python标准PET-8格式,例如:下划线、破折号、驼峰式大小写,文本每一部分第一字母大写,或者偏向使用短名字而不是长名字或句子。 尽量避免使用包含特殊字符名称,例如?...如果已经通过Anaconda获得了Pandas那么可以使用pd.Excelfile()函数将Excel文件加载到数据框架(DataFrames)中,如下图所示。...正如在上面所看到可以使用read_csv读取.csv文件,还可以使用pandasto_csv()方法将数据框架结果写回到逗号分隔文件,如下所示: 图6 如果要以制表符分隔方式保存输出,只需将...这将在提取单元格值方面提供很大灵活性,而无需太多硬编码。让我们打印出第2列中包含值。如果那些特定单元格是空那么只是获取None。...除了Excel包和Pandas,读取和写入.csv文件可以考虑使用CSV包,如下代码所示: 图30 数据最终检查 当数据可用时,通常建议检查数据是否正确加载。

17.3K20

如何用 Pandas 存取和交换数据

我们打印一下两个字符串,看是否正确输入: print(str1) 这是好电影, 我喜欢! 换行符正确显示了。下面我们看看制表符。 print(str2) 这部剧 第八季 糟透了!...如果我们不加入 index=None 参数说明,那么这些数值型索引也会一起写到 csv 文件里面去。对我们来说,这没有必要,会白白占用存储空间。...没有差别,效果依然很好。 这两种数据导出格式,非常直观简洁,用文本编辑器就可以打开查看。而且导出读取都很方便。 这是不是意味着,我们只要会用这两种格式就可以了呢? 别忙,我们再来看一使用案例。...但是,我们把导出之前数据框对比一下,你来玩儿一“大家来找茬”游戏吧。 ? 注意,导出之前,列表当中每一元素,都没有引号包裹。 但是重新读取回来内容,每一元素多了单引号。...不过,当我们试图在文本编辑器里打开 pickle 格式时候,会有警告。 ? 如果我们忽略警告,一意孤行。那么确实还是可以打开。 ? 只不过,你看得懂吗? 反正我是看不懂

1.9K20

Python从0到100(二十二):用Python读写CSV文件

因其简洁和易于使用而广泛应用于数据交换,如在数据库、电子表格等应用程序中导入和导出数据。...我们也可以通过delimiter、quotechar和quoting参数自定义分隔符、引用字符和引用方式。例如,当字段中包含特殊字符时,使用引用字符可以避免歧义。...四、小结在Python数据分析领域,pandas库是一强大工具。提供了read_csv和to_csv函数,用于简化CSV文件读写操作。...read_csv函数可以将CSV数据读取为DataFrame对象,而DataFrame是pandas中用于数据处理核心数据结构,包含了丰富数据处理功能,如数据清洗、转换和聚合等。...相对地,to_csv函数可以将DataFrame对象中数据导出到CSV文件中,实现数据持久化存储。这些函数相比原生csv.reader和csv.writer提供了更高级功能和更好易用性。

30410

内存或磁盘空间不足,Microsoft Office Excel 无法再次打开或保存任何文档 问题解决

由于Excel 2003在单元格和行数上有限制,在报表导出到Excel中,如遇单元数据过多或行数过多会出现异常。对用户使用造成很大困挠。...当然,对数据进行拆分是一种不错解决方法,不过这种方法在实现上有一定工作量,导出格式也和报表呈现不一致。因此推荐另外一种实现方式,升级Excel!...打开工作簿个数 受可用内存和系统资源限制 工作表大小 65,536 行乘以 256 列 列宽 255 个字符 行高 409 磅 分页符个数 水平方向和垂直方向各 1000 单元格内容(文本...)长度 32,767字符。...单元格中只能显示 1,024 个字符;而编辑栏中可以显示全部 32,767字符     在升级过程中,使用系统默认方式进行升级(没有保留2003版本),升级之后出现"内存或磁盘空间不足,Microsoft

1.7K20

pandas 入门2 :读取txt文件以及描述性分析

因此,如果两家医院报告了婴儿名称“Bob”,则该数据将具有名称Bob值。我们将从创建随机婴儿名称开始。 ?...使用zip函数合并名称和出生数据集。 ? 我们基本上完成了创建数据集。我们现在将使用pandas库将此数据导出到csv文件中。 df将是一 DataFrame对象。...我们可以将文件命名为births1880.txt。函数to_csv将用于导出。除非另有说明,否则文件将保存在运行环境下相同位置。 ?...现在让我们看看dataframe最后五记录 ? 如果我们想给列特定名称,我们将不得不传递另一名为name参数。我们也可以省略header参数。 ?...我们已经知道有1,000条记录而且没有任何记录丢失(非空值)。可以验证“名称”列仍然只有五唯一名称。 可以使用数据unique属性来查找“Names”列所有唯一记录。 ?

2.7K30

Pandas 做 ETL,不要太快

ETL 是数据分析中基础工作,获取非结构化或难以使用数据,把变为干净、结构化数据,比如导出 csv 文件,为后续分析提供数据基础。...一旦你有了密钥,需要确保你没有直接放入你源代码中,因此你需要创建 ETL 脚本同一目录中创建一名为 config.py 文件,将此放入文件: #config.py api_key = <YOUR...一种比较直观方法是将 genres 内分类分解为多个列,如果某个电影属于这个分类,那么就在该列赋值 1,否则就置 0,就像这样: 现在我们用 pandas 来实现这个扩展效果。...) df[df_time_columns].to_csv('tmdb_datetimes.csv', index=False) 如果导出 excel,那么就用 to_excel 函数。...最后的话 Pandas 是处理 excel 或者数据分析利器,ETL 必备工具,本文以电影数据为例,分享了 Pandas 常见用法,如果有帮助的话还请点个在看给更多朋友,再不济,点个赞也行。

3.1K10

【技巧】11 Python Pandas 小技巧让你更高效

加入这些参数另一大好处是,如果这一列中同时含有字符串和数值类型,而你提前声明把这一列看作是字符串,那么这一列作为主键来融合多个表时,就不会报错了。...3. copy 如果你没听说过的话,我不得强调重要性。...如果我们想在现有几列基础上生成一新列,并一同作为输入,那么有时apply函数会相当有帮助。...11. to_csv 这又是一大家都会用命令。我想在这里列出两小技巧。首先是 print(df[:5].to_csv()) 你可以使用这个命令打印出将要输出文件中前五行记录。...另一技巧是用来处理整数值和缺失值混淆在一起情况。如果一列含有缺失值和整数值,那么这一列数据类型会变成float而不是int。

96640

收藏 | 11Python Pandas小技巧让你工作更高效(附代码实例)

加入这些参数另一大好处是,如果这一列中同时含有字符串和数值类型,而你提前声明把这一列看作是字符串,那么这一列作为主键来融合多个表时,就不会报错了。...3. copy 如果你没听说过的话,我不得强调重要性。...如果我们想在现有几列基础上生成一新列,并一同作为输入,那么有时apply函数会相当有帮助。...11. to_csv 这又是一大家都会用命令。我想在这里列出两小技巧。首先是 print(df[:5].to_csv()) 你可以使用这个命令打印出将要输出文件中前五行记录。...另一技巧是用来处理整数值和缺失值混淆在一起情况。如果一列含有缺失值和整数值,那么这一列数据类型会变成float而不是int。

1.2K30

Mongodb数据库转换为表格文件

今天给大家分享一可将Mongodb数据库里边文件转换为表格文件库,这个库是我自己开发,有问题可以随时咨询我。 Mongo2file库是一 Mongodb 数据库转换为表格文件库。...在 mongo2file 在进行大数据导出时表现没有多么优秀。导致主要原因可能是: 采用 xlsxwriter 库写入 excel 时是积极加载(非惰性)数据全部加载至内存后插入表格。...对于数据转换一些建议 对于 xlsxwriter、openpyxl、xlwings 以及 pandas 引用任何引擎进行写入操作时、都会对写入数据进行非法字符过滤。...这一点从部分源码中可以看得出来。 由于行数据表中可能存在 excel 无法识别的非法字符 (比如空列表 []) , 当写至此行时将抛出 非法类型 错误。...以上就是今天要分享全部内容了,总的来说,Mongo2file库是一可以将 Mongodb 数据库转换为表格文件库,不仅支持导出csv、excel、以及 json 文件格式, 还支持导出 pickle

1.5K10

涨姿势!看骨灰级程序员如何玩转Python

此参数还有另一优点,如果你有一同时包含字符串和数字列,那么将其类型声明为字符串是一好选择,这样就可以在尝试使用此列作为键去合并表时不会出错。...2. select_dtypes 如果必须在Python中进行数据预处理,那么这个命令可以节约一些时间。...# or <= cut_points[i] 这个指令使计算机运行非常快(没有使用应用功能)。 10. to_csv 这也是每个人都会使用命令。这里指出两技巧。 第一是 1....print(df[:5].to_csv()) 你可以使用此命令准确地打印出写入文件前五行数据。 另一技巧是处理混合在一起整数和缺失值。...如果列同时包含缺失值和整数,则数据类型仍将是float而不是int。导出表时,可以添加float_format ='%。0f'将所有浮点数舍入为整数。

2.3K20

10招!看骨灰级Pythoner如何玩转Python

此参数还有另一优点,如果你有一同时包含字符串和数字列,那么将其类型声明为字符串是一好选择,这样就可以在尝试使用此列作为键去合并表时不会出错。...2. select_dtypes 如果必须在Python中进行数据预处理,那么这个命令可以节约一些时间。...dropna = False #如果你要统计数据包含缺失值。...10. to_csv 这也是每个人都会使用命令。这里指出两技巧。 第一是 print(df[:5].to_csv()) 你可以使用此命令准确地打印出写入文件前五行数据。...另一技巧是处理混合在一起整数和缺失值。如果列同时包含缺失值和整数,则数据类型仍将是float而不是int。导出表时,可以添加float_format = %。0f 将所有浮点数舍入为整数。

2.3K30

独家 | 11Python Pandas小技巧让你工作更高效(附代码实例)

加入这些参数另一大好处是,如果这一列中同时含有字符串和数值类型,而你提前声明把这一列看作是字符串,那么这一列作为主键来融合多个表时,就不会报错了。...3. copy 如果你没听说过的话,我不得强调重要性。...如果我们想在现有几列基础上生成一新列,并一同作为输入,那么有时apply函数会相当有帮助。...11. to_csv 这又是一大家都会用命令。我想在这里列出两小技巧。首先是 print(df[:5].to_csv()) 你可以使用这个命令打印出将要输出文件中前五行记录。...另一技巧是用来处理整数值和缺失值混淆在一起情况。如果一列含有缺失值和整数值,那么这一列数据类型会变成float而不是int。

67420

Pandas库常用方法、函数集合

Pandas是Python数据分析处理核心第三方库,使用二维数组形式,类似Excel表格,并封装了很多实用函数方法,让你可以轻松地对数据集进行各种操作。...读取 写入 read_csv:读取CSV文件 to_csv导出CSV文件 read_excel:读取Excel文件 to_excel:导出Excel文件 read_json:读取Json文件 to_json...cut:将一组数据分割成离散区间,适合将数值进行分类 qcut:和cut作用一样,不过它是将数值等间距分割 crosstab:创建交叉表,用于计算两或多个因子之间频率 join:通过索引合并两...cumsum、cummin、cummax、cumprod:计算分组累积和、最小值、最大值、累积乘积 数据清洗 dropna: 丢弃包含缺失值行或列 fillna: 填充或替换缺失值 interpolate...str.replace: 替换字符串中特定字符 astype: 将一列数据类型转换为指定类型 sort_values: 对数据框按照指定列进行排序 rename: 对列或行进行重命名 drop:

25210

10高效pandas技巧

如果需要读取数据量很大时候,可以添加一参数--nrows=5,来先加载少量数据,这可以避免使用错误分隔符,因为并不是所有的都采用逗号分隔,然后再加载整个数据集。 Ps....,使用这个参数另一好处是对于包含不同类型列,比如同时包含字符串和整型列,这个参数可以指定该列就是字符串或者整型类型,避免在采用该列作为键进行融合不同表时候出现错误。...,可以使用这个参数设置; dropna=False:查看包含缺失值统计 df['c'].value_counts().reset_index():如果想对这个统计转换为一 dataframe 并对其进行操作...to_csv 最后是一非常常用方法,保存为 csv 文件。这里也有两小技巧: 第一就是print(df[:5].to_csv()),这段代码可以打印前5行,并且也是会保存到文件数据。...所以在导出该表时候,可以添加参数float_format='%.of' 来将 float 类型转换为整数。如果只是想得到整数,那么可以去掉这段代码中 .o

97411

python库Camelot从pdf抽取表格数据

Camelot: 一友好PDF表格数据抽取工具 一python命令行工具,使任何人都能很轻松从PDF文件中抽取表格数据。 安装 Camelot 安装非常简单!...为什么使用Camelot Camelot允许你通过调整设置项来精确控制数据提取过程 可以根据空白和精度指标来判断坏表格,并丢弃,而不必手动检查 每一表格数据是一pandadataframe,从而可以很方便集成到...ETL和数据分析工作流中 可以数据导出为各种不同格式比如 CSV、JSON、EXCEL、HTML 首先,让我们看一简单例子:eg.pdf,整个文件只有一页,这一页中只有一表格,如下: ?...对于表格解析方法,默认方法为lattice,而stream方法默认会把整个PDF页面当做一表格来解析,如果需要指定解析页面中区域,可以使用table_area这个参数。...camelot模块便捷之处还在于提供了将提取后表格数据直接转化为pandas,csv,JSON,html函数,如tables[0].df,tables[0].to_csv()函数等。

7.6K30

用Python进行数据分析10小技巧

Pandas数据数据Profiling过程 Profiling(分析器)是一帮助我们理解数据过程,而Pandas Profiling是一Python包,它可以简单快速地对Pandas 数据数据进行探索性数据分析...Pandas中df.describe()和df.info()函数可以实现EDA过程第一步。但是,它们只提供了对数据非常基本概述,对于大型数据没有太大帮助。...但是,使用此功能呈现可视化不是交互式,这使得那么吸引人。同样,使用pandas.DataFrame.plot()函数绘制图表也不能实现交互。...查找并解决错误 交互式调试器也是一神奇功能,我把单独定义了一类。如果在运行代码单元时出现异常,请在新行中键入%debug并运行。 这将打开一交互式调试环境,它能直接定位到发生异常位置。...如果答案是肯定那么可以掌握这个撤消删除操作快捷方式。 如果您删除了单元内容,可以通过按CTRL / CMD + Z轻松恢复

1.7K30
领券